ITINERARY
THE ALPUJARRAS ROUTE
Day 1 : Malaga
You'll be picked up at 4.30 pm at Malaga airport and transfered
to the riding center (approx. 2h15 of drive) and presentation of
the guide and horses. Dinner and accommodation at the hotel in Capileira.
Day 2 : Capileira - Trevélez
Along towpaths, we start climbing to the village of Portugos. We
will ride through an oak forest on paths to our first stage : Trevélez
by bridle path in order to lunch. This village, famous for its hams,
is considered the highest one in Spain (1.700m). During the afternoon, we will ride around the village. Dinner and
accommodation in a 2* hotel.
Day 3 : Trevélez - Los Bérchules
After crossing the bridge over the river Trevélez, we will start
today's route by a very steep and rocky path through pine forest, that
climbs towards the hight part of the slope. Later we join the track crossing
the valleys of the Sierra, and in one of these valleys we will stop for
lunch. Once again we will enjoy the beautiful views and scenery of Las
Alpujarras and the snowy peaks. After our break we will descend towards
Los Berchules. Today we ride for approximately five hours. Dinner and
accommodation in 3* hotel.
Day 4 : Los Bérchules - Cádiar
From Los Berchules, we will descend to Narila, a small village where King
Fernando de Valor was crowned during the Moor's Rebellion. The ride goes
on towards Càdiar village and nearby to the 2* hotel "Alquería
de Morayma" where we have the lunchtime. Afternoon at leisure (swimming
pool) before the long 5th day ride. Approximately 2h30 ride. Dinner and
accommodation at the hotel.
Day 5 : Cádiar - Torvizcón
Crossing the river Guadalfeo, we will discover news landscapes with
subtropical vegetation. We will lunch near on the banks of a river.
After a small snooze, we will continue our ride in direction of
the "Rambla of Barbacana". Then, we will follow the mule
track climbing to the hill, to finally reach Cortijo Garin. Dinner
and accommodation in a 3* hotel.
Day 6 : Torvizcón - Capilerilla
Today, we ride down towards Torvizcón, a typical Moorish
village, where we stop. Then, we will borrow the path of the rambla
which lead us to the river. After the crossing of Guadalfo river,
we will climb to the small village of Almejigar. We will arrive
across gully, crest of fig, almond and olive trees. We will continue
till the Cerro Corona, where we can see again the snowy peaks and
white villages of Sierra Nevada. We can admire the spectacular Gorge
of Carihuelas de Fondales, on the Trevélez river. Then, we
lead the Mecina Fondales path. After the pic-nic, we leave on horseback
for Pitres and Capilerilla. Dinner and accommodation in a 3* hotel.
Day 7 : Capilerilla - Capileira
After breakfast, we continue our ride crossing Barranco de La Sangre,
where we will enjoy breathtaking landscapes. Here we join the route back
to Bubion, where we arrive for lunch. Dinner and accommodation in a hotel
in Capileira.
Day 8 : Departure from Malaga
After breakfast, rider's departure. Transfer back to airport (take
off after noon) or continuation of your trip.

Day 2 : Lugros - Bosque Encantado -Lugros
This first day of trail is this occasion to familiarize with the group
and the horse in the magnificient surroundings of the "Bosque Encantado",
that could be traduced by the "Bewitched Forest". It is located
at the west of the Sierra Nevada National Park, the vegetation that grows
there is unique in Europe. Indeed, in this mediterrean region, at an altitude
of 2000m, grows maple and cherry trees, usually implanted in the atlantic
areas. After lunch, we ride along Camarate canyon. Dinner and accommodation
in Lugros. (same as the previous night)
Day 3 : Lugros - Pico del Camate - Jrez del Marquesado
Still riding to the west side of the Park, today, we'll cross very contrasted
sceneries: desertic plains and luxuriant valleys will finally lead us
to Cogollos lake, which receives Sierra Nevada Water during spring, at
thaw time.
After lunch, our route follow old Santa Constanza mining paths, where
copper used to be exploited. While the day is ending, we are reaching
Jerez del Marquesado, a charming little village, testimony of the Moorish
period.
Dinner and night at the hotel.
Day 4 : Jerez del Marquesado - Postero Alto
Today is the great day of the ascension of the "Picon",
whil crossing this 2000m high pass we reach the high summer pastures
where spanish bulls are quitely grazing.
Dinner and night in mountain shelter (1800 m)

EXTEND YOUR TRIP
Tour of Andalucia : 8 days / 7 nights
What do you think about spending a few more days in the magical atmosphere
of Andalucia ? Enjoy a few days under the orange trees, crossing typical
white villages and olive groves .
That for, we offer you a 5 stopping places, 5 cities to discover Andalucia
in depth:
- A night in Ronda to visit the oldest spanish Plaza de Toros (bull ring),
its Taurino museum to complete your knowledges about bullfighting and
the superb gorges that gives all its character to the city.
- A night in Jerez de la Frontera, the horse spanich capital, the occasion
to visit the famous The Royal Andalusian School of Equestrian Art and
its cattle farm. Well known for its wine the city also conceal other jowels
as the Alcazar, an almohadian XIIth century fortress, arabian baths and
cathedral with its baroque, gothic and neoclassical style, built on the
ancine main mosque site of the moor city...
- Two nights in Sevilla, to fall in love with the city ! The inescapable
Giralda and cathedral but also the Alcazar, the non less important Barrio
de Santa Cruz (former jewish quarter) made of alleys maze. But don't forget
to visit the Torre de Oro and the Plaza de Espana. As far as meals are
concer, just an advice : tapas !!
- A night in Cordoba : where leather work is at least as famous as its
magnificient mosque and its white and brick coloured vaults.
- Two nights in Grenada to finnish properly your Tour. The Alhambra palace,
as the one thousand and one night palace will, overlooking the whole city
will hypnotize you. (caution: the number of entrance in the palace are
limited and during the high season, it is highly recommended to book your
tickets in advance).

HORSES AND REQUIRED RIDING LEVEL
Horses and tack
Horses are mostly local brave spanish horses with safe foot, adapted to
the unregular ground and mountain climate. They have English or western
and spanish saddles.
Bags and flasks are provided on the trail.
Required riding level
For this trail you should be confident at all paces and already have an
experience of trail riding. A good general physical condition will help
you to appreciate these Andalucian trails.Moreover, you'll be often ask to walk next to your horse due to the land's type.
Every day, we are approx. five hours in the saddle.
Accompanied kids (from 8 years old) are welcomed, if they have a enough
riding skills and good physical condition.

CLIMATE
Summer
Sunny almost every day from June to September. Virtually no rain. July
and August still hot. Burning power of the sun is deceptive in highlands.
Daily highs up to 30°C and nightly lows to 8°C.
Winters
Mix of beautiful clear, sunny winter days with overcast but cool days.
Evenings noticibly much colder after sunset. First rains arrive late september
or early october, can be heavy, but rarely last more than a couple of
days. Daily highs about 20°C and nightly lows down to freezing.
